Mourinho frustrated as CSKA Moscow peg back Real Madrid

Real Madrid were pegged back by Pontus Wernbloom at CSKA Moscow for last night's Champions League first-leg clash.

The match in Moscow finished 1-1.

Wernbloom scored in the third minute of stoppage time at the end of the match, cancelling out Cristiano Ronaldo's first-half strike for Madrid.

There was a certain symmetry in how the equalising goal went in, as twins Vasili Berezutski and Aleksei Berezutski were both involved in the build-up, having both been at fault for the opening goal.

Real coach Jose Mourinho lamented: "It's easy to see the mistakes you make by conceding some strikes, but it's harder in others. I don't know what was the case tonight. What I did manage to see was that Cristiano Ronaldo was clearly fouled upon before the equaliser. It's part of the game. The referee made mistakes for both sides."
